Breaking new ground in high-performance electrified SUVs, the BYD Denza N9 flash charging edition has entered pre-sales, targeting the premium large SUV segment with advanced battery and charging innovations. Positioned above the standard N9, the model carries a pre-sales price range between 450,000 yuan and 500,000 yuan, reflecting its enhanced capabilities and technology package. Market expectations suggest potential adjustments at launch, a common trend in the Chinese automotive landscape.
Advanced Battery and Charging Technology
The upgraded model integrates BYD’s second-generation Blade Battery alongside a newly developed flash charging system, delivering one of the fastest charging experiences in its class. According to the manufacturer, the vehicle can achieve a full charge in just nine minutes under optimal conditions. Even in extreme environments reaching minus 30 degrees Celsius, charging duration extends only marginally, supported by an advanced thermal management system engineered for stability and efficiency.
Enhanced Electric Range and Performance
Electric driving capability sees a substantial improvement, with the CLTC-rated pure electric range increasing to 420 kilometers, nearly doubling the earlier variant’s range. This positions the vehicle competitively within the China luxury SUV segment, where efficiency and range remain key differentiators. The powertrain combines a dedicated 2.0T plug-in hybrid engine with three electric motors, delivering a combined output of 680 kW and enabling ac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h in just 3.9 seconds.
Design, Dimensions, and Driving Features
Dimensions remain substantial, with a length of 5,258 mm and a wheelbase of 3,125 mm, ensuring a spacious interior suited for both business and family use. The exterior design retains a clean and modern appearance, highlighted by a closed front fascia, active grille system, and exclusive 22-inch wheels. The vehicle also introduces advanced control features such as dual-motor rear-wheel steering, compass turning capability, and a crab-walk mode with a 15-degree angle, enhancing maneuverability in tight conditions.
Intelligent Systems and Customer Benefits
Equipped with the latest God’s Eye 5.0 intelligent driving assistance system, the SUV integrates advanced ADAS capabilities to improve safety and driving convenience. Additional technologies such as the e3 platform and DiSus-A body control system contribute to improved ride dynamics and stability. During the pre-sales phase, customers are offered 18 months of complimentary flash charging benefits, further strengthening the vehicle’s value proposition. Frequently Asked Questions
What makes the BYD Denza N9 flash charging edition unique?
The BYD Denza N9 flash charging edition stands out primarily due to its ultra-fast charging capability and upgraded battery system. It uses a second-generation Blade Battery combined with flash charging technology that enables a full charge in approximately nine minutes under optimal conditions. This significantly reduces downtime compared to conventional EVs. Additionally, it offers extended electric range, advanced ADAS features, and innovative driving modes, making it a strong competitor in the premium hybrid SUV segment.
What is the electric range of the Denza N9 flash charging edition?
The Denza N9 flash charging edition offers a pure electric driving range of up to 420 kilometers based on the CLTC testing standard. This marks a substantial improvement over the previous version, which delivered around 230 kilometers. The increased range allows for longer electric-only trips, reducing reliance on the internal combustion engine. Combined with fast charging capabilities, it enhances both convenience and efficiency for urban and long-distance driving scenarios.
